Market Size and Growth Projections
As of 2025, the global pallet wrapping machines market is estimated to be valued at approximately USD 4.2 billion. By 2031, the market is projected to reach USD 7.8 billion, growing at a CAGR of 9.5% during the forecast period. The increasing need for product safety, enhanced efficiency, and cost-effective packaging solutions are key factors contributing to this growth.
Key Market Drivers
Rise in Automation and Smart Packaging: The integration of AI and IoT in packaging solutions enhances efficiency, reduces labor dependency, and improves accuracy.
Growing Demand in Logistics and Warehousing: The rapid expansion of e-commerce and global trade has led to increased demand for efficient pallet wrapping solutions.
Sustainability Initiatives: Companies are shifting toward eco-friendly and biodegradable stretch films, boosting demand for advanced pallet wrapping machines.
Stringent Packaging Regulations: Compliance with international packaging standards and safety regulations is driving investment in high-quality wrapping solutions.
Cost Reduction and Operational Efficiency: The need for minimizing packaging material waste and reducing overall costs is encouraging businesses to adopt automated pallet wrapping machines.

Challenges and Restraints
Despite the promising growth, the market faces several challenges:
High Initial Investment Costs: The high cost of automated pallet wrapping machines can be a barrier for small and medium enterprises.
Technical Maintenance and Downtime: Regular maintenance and skilled labor requirements can impact operational efficiency.
Supply Chain Disruptions: Fluctuations in raw material availability and transportation constraints can affect production and distribution.
Limited Adoption in Developing Economies: Some regions may lag in adopting advanced pallet wrapping solutions due to cost constraints and lack of awareness.
